CNC Machining Tolerance

Feature / ConditionStandard ToleranceTight ToleranceEngineer Reality Notes
General Linear Dimensions±0.10 mm±0.05 mmMost CNC parts run here without cost explosion
Tight Linear Dimensions±0.05 mm±0.01 mmRequires stable setup, sharp tools, temperature control
Hole Diameter (reamed)±0.02 mm±0.01 mmDrilled holes alone won’t hit tight tolerance
Hole Position±0.05 mm±0.02 mmFixture accuracy matters more than machine
Shaft Diameter±0.02 mm±0.01 mmTool wear directly affects size
Flatness0.05 mm / 100 mm0.02 mm / 100 mmMaterial stress relief matters
Parallelism0.05 mm0.02 mmMulti-setup parts increase risk
Perpendicularity0.05 mm0.02 mmRequires probing & controlled referencing
Surface Finish (Ra)3.2 µm1.6 µmBelow this = secondary finishing
Threaded FeaturesISO 6H / 6gISO 5H / 5gClass depends on material & tool condition

CNC Machining Surface Finishes

Discover high-end surface finishing solutions that improve the functionality, appearance, and longevity of your CNC-machined parts. Simple or high-performance finish, we offer customized solutions to each project.

As-Milled

As-milled finish It exhibits tool marks on the surface and a surface roughness of ~125 µin Ra. As-milled finish is used on functional parts where it is not critical to have a smooth finished part but where strength and longevity are needed.

Bead Blasting

Bead blasting produces a smooth, matte finish where abrasive media is directed to provide aesthetics of a pleasing surface uniformity and also enhances part integrity and performance.

Powder Coating

This is a permanent coating that gives it enormous corrosion, UV, and wear resistance. Powder coating is ideal in those parts that need durable protection without compromising appearance.

Brushing

By brushing, one attains a satin-like finish, which is done by applying a uniform grain texture. It is a perfect match on non-reflective surfaces and gives a good look as well as offers a smooth surface to the decoration.

Polishing

Polishing provides a mirror-like smooth finish and enhances aesthetic quality of components. It is the ideal product to be used in a situation when the aesthetics and performance are to be considered simultaneously, which creates a smooth, shiny surface.

Size & Machine Limitations

At Lewei Precision, we offer precise CNC machining services with the following size and machine limitations:

Process / CapabilityMaximum Dimensions / LimitsDescription
3-Axis Milling700 × 400 × 300 mmFor simple geometries and fast production runs
4-Axis Milling600 × 350 × 300 mmIdeal for parts requiring additional rotation for more complex shapes
5-Axis Milling500 × 350 × 300 mmPerfect for intricate and detailed parts with complex geometries
CNC TurningØ300 mm diameter × 500 mm lengthUsed for precision cylindrical components like shafts and bushings
Turning with Live ToolingØ250 mm diameterOffers additional milling capabilities on turning machines for complex parts
Minimum Wall Thickness – Metals≥ 0.8–1.0 mmEnsures structural integrity
Minimum Wall Thickness – Plastics≥ 1.2–1.5 mmEnsures structural integrity
Minimum Hole Diameter≥ 1 mmPrecise feature size requirement

Design Guidelines for CNC Machining

Optimize your designs for manufacturability with our expert guidelines. Lewei Precision provides valuable feedback on your custom machined parts to ensure the best results in CNC machining.

FeaturesDescription
Radii

Sharp internal corners form rounded radii.

Depth: ≤ 12 times the drill diameter for drills.

Depth: ≤ 10 times the tool diameter for end mills.

Threads and Tapped Holes

For diameters Φ 1.5–5 mm, depth should be 3 times the diameter.

For diameters Φ 5 mm or larger, depth should be 4–6 times the diameter.

Threads of any specification and size can be produced as per customer requirements.

UndercutsAchievable with square profiles, full radius, and dovetail profiles through precise machining.
Text

CNC Milling: Minimum width of 0.5 mm and depth of 0.1 mm.

CNC Turning: Laser marking or CNC engraving/laser engraving available for standard text, per customer specifications.
